See <http://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=48494>:

Executing on host: ../libtool --silent --tag=CC --mode=link 
/test/gnu/gcc/objdi
r/gcc/xgcc -B/test/gnu/gcc/objdir/gcc/
/test/gnu/gcc/gcc/boehm-gc/testsuite/boeh
m-gc.c/gctest.c
/test/gnu/gcc/objdir/hppa2.0w-hp-hpux11.11/./boehm-gc/libgcjgc.l
a  -O2  -I/test/gnu/gcc/objdir/hppa2.0w-hp-hpux11.11/./boehm-gc/include
-I/test/
gnu/gcc/gcc/boehm-gc/testsuite/../include   -Wc,-shared-libgcc -lpthread -lrt
-l
m   -o ./gctest    (timeout = 300)
libtool: link: warning: this platform does not like uninstalled shared
libraries
libtool: link: warning: `./gctest' will be relinked during installation
output is:
libtool: link: warning: this platform does not like uninstalled shared
libraries
libtool: link: warning: `./gctest' will be relinked during installation

FAIL: boehm-gc.c/gctest.c -O2 (test for excess errors)

Similar fails:
FAIL: boehm-gc.c/leak_test.c -O2 (test for excess errors)
FAIL: boehm-gc.c/middle.c -O2 (test for excess errors)
FAIL: boehm-gc.c/thread_leak_test.c -O2 (test for excess errors)
FAIL: boehm-gc.lib/staticrootstest.c -O2 (test for excess errors)

These tests fail because of the libtool warnings which are essentially
informational.

Think either --silent should silence warnings or there should be a
separate option to do so.
